The Royal College of Physicians have created a 3-day revision course for the part II written exam which allows focused and intensive study. The course is facilitated by doctors who are respected leaders in their specialties and have extensive experience in preparing candidates for the MRCP(UK).

Key features of the course
  • Comprehensive coverage of the Part II syllabus
  • Course content that is updated to reflect current hot-topics of the exam
  • Review of past question topics
  • Attention paid to data interpretation, clinical pictures and analyses of functional tests
  • Instruction on exam technique
  • Course binder containing materials and key notes
  • Stimulating learning environment utilising quality audiovisual aids
  • Access to clinical revision materials held in the Jerwood Medical Education Resource Centre
